What is Destiny 2 Heavy Metal Event
Heavy Metal is a new, limited-time PvP event in Destiny 2 that throws Guardians into explosive vehicle-based warfare—Drake Tanks vs. Fallen Brigs—in a fast-paced Crucible mode that’s all about mayhem, firepower, and mobility.
This mode is Bungie’s latest sandbox experiment, and it channels the chaotic fun of Destiny 1’s Combined Arms and even echoes the spirit of Halo Forge customs, where players cooked up wild vehicle battles for fun. Here, though, it’s fully supported and polished.
This is how you control the vehicles:
- Primary Weapon: Cannon
- Secondary Weapon: Guided missile or similar armament
- Zoom: Right-click (for PC)
- Dodge: Quick lateral movement to avoid fire
And here’s the core gameplay loop:
- Destroying an enemy vehicle earns your team 1 point.
- After a kill, collect the dropped Coin for another 1 point.
- Collecting Coins also restores health and refills secondary ammo.
- The match leader glows and gets improved dodge speed. Defeating them grants your team a Gold Coin worth 2 points.

Heavy Metal Event Start Date
Heavy Metal Destiny 2 start date is May 9, and it will run until May 16, 2025. So, there should be enough time to unlock every reward it has to offer.
Here are some more key competitive and reward dates:
- Tournament Qualifiers: May 9
- Semifinals: May 10
- Finals: May 11 (with multiple bracket outcomes possible)

How to Play Destiny 2 Heavy Metal
If you want to know how to play Heavy Metal Destiny 2, don’t worry, it’s pretty simple. Even if you’re a returning Guardian or a newcomer curious about high-octane vehicle warfare.
To access the mode, head to the Portal UI in the Director. You’ll find the event listed under Crucible → Events. No special quests or unlocks are needed—just select it and queue up.
Entry Requirements
- Free for all players – You don’t need to own any expansions to participate.
- No Power level requirement – Like most seasonal PvP events, Heavy Metal does not seem to scale combat around your Light level, ensuring everyone’s on a level playing field.
- No loadout restrictions – Because the mode uses preset vehicles (Drakes and Brigs), your usual Guardian subclass and weapons don’t factor into gameplay. It’s all about how you drive, aim, and collect.

The Griffin Combat Sparrow
The jewel of the Destiny 2 Heavy Metal rewards is the Griffin, a brand-new combat-ready vehicle that occupies your Sparrow slot. Unlike traditional Sparrows, the Griffin is armed and dangerous — fully capable of dishing out damage and built for aggressive traversal. It’s completely free-to-play and can be unlocked by participating in the event.
- Summonable anywhere you’d use a normal Sparrow
- Usable in most open-world PvE activities
- Integrates into loadouts with combat-focused buildcrafting potential (details Bungie is keeping under wraps)

Event Rank Rewards
Progress through a dedicated event reward track by playing Heavy Metal matches and completing challenges. Unlock:
- Bright Engrams
- Enhancement materials
- Cosmetic items and emblems
- Additional unlocks tied to the Griffin and the Heavy Metal theme
You can also purchase Event Ranks with Silver to accelerate progress.
Event Challenges & Currency
The new Event Home Tab gives you access to daily and weekly challenges. Completing them grants a special event currency used to unlock rewards tied to the Griffin and more. Challenges may include:
- Target eliminations
- Using specific vehicles like Brigs or Tanks
- Winning matches or defeating high-value targets

Twitch Drops: Mad Dog Emblem
Along with this Free Destiny 2 PvP event 2025, you can also earn the Mad Dog emblem by watching 1 hour of any opted-in Destiny 2 streamer on Twitch between May 9 and May 16. Participating streamers will also have limited emblem giveaways during the Heavy Metal Tournament.
